    Stephan,
    Just to make things clear, View Objects access Entity Objects
    and you should implement your busines logic in the entity
    objects. This is the way BC4J was designed. It allows for
    reuse of your components and build different views (View
    Objects) ontop of Entity Objects.
    View objects do query the database and populate the entity
    objects. However, it is from the cached data in the entity
    objects where DML occurs (insert, update, delete). You want to
    put your validation at this level because you do not want to
    make a trip to the database if it does not validate.

    Are you planning to use this AM as a nested AM inside other application modules?
    If you don't the "selection AM" will have its own, separate database connection/transaction.
    If you do, it will share connection, transaction with its containing "root" AM.
    It may not be relevant to your application, but just realize (which is explained in the article I point to above) that view objects that are not related to entity objects do not "see" pending changes in the current transaction. That feature depends on the VO/EO cooperation. It's fine to build VO's without an EO -- in fact we've made it easier to do this in 10.1.2 in the Design Time wizards -- but you just want to make sure you realize what features it's giving up. If you don't need those EO-related features, then by all means create an Expert Mode VO that's not related to EO's.

    Jerry,
    First, you can create an entity object based on an Oracle view. If you check the "Views" checkbox in the EO wizard, you'll see a list of database views. Then you can create a view object based on your entity object, and use it like any other view object.
    As for getting the page into the format you want, I suggest you start by generating your page using the BC4J JSP wizard, then customize the generated JSP.
